Ocala - Andrew Michael DePalma, 79, died September 12, 2008. He was a financial analyst with Grumman Data Systems for 47 years. He enjoyed playing golf, cards, bowling, dancing, bocce and being the "social director". He was a member of the Elks and American Legion and served in the U.S. Army. He leaves behind his loving wife of 52+ years, Jeanne; son Richard DePalma and his wife Sally of Tampa, FL; daughter Susan Silveira and husband Walter of Katy, Texas; grandchildren Bradley, Ryan, Allison and Leah; brother Richard DePalma and wife Patricia of NY.
